Renee Boicourt Made Partner at Lamont

Lamont Financial Services made Renee Boicourt a partner of the firm.

Boicourt has been with Lamont since 2006. She advises the New York Metropolitan Transportation Authority, Louisiana, Connecticut, the Vermont Bond Bank and other bond issuers.

"Renee has made important contributions to Lamont, enhancing our ability to serve longstanding as well as new clients," said Robert Lamb, president of Lamont. "I look forward to working with Renee to continue to build on that foundation."

She has more than 30 years of experience in public finance. Before working at Lamont, she spent 17 years at Moody's Investors Service.

Boicourtwas managing director for high-profile ratings at Moody's. Previous to that, she worked extensively on financial matters with the government of New York City.

She joined New York City on the cusp of its recovery from its mid-1970s fiscal crisis.

Lamont Financial Services was the fourth biggest financial advisor by par value in 2012, according to Thomson Reuters figures.
